OMRON CS1W-DA041 is a four-channel analog output module designed for SYSMAC CS series PLC systems. It converts binary data stored in the PLC into analog output signals for external equipment control.
The module supports multiple output ranges, including 1 to 5 V, 0 to 5 V, 0 to 10 V, -10 to 10 V, and 4 to 20 mA depending on configuration requirements. Each output can be individually configured according to the connected device requirements. ([turn0search1])
The analog conversion resolution is 1/4000, providing accurate signal generation for industrial applications. The conversion speed is approximately 1 ms per point, allowing the module to respond efficiently to changing process requirements. ([turn0search4])
The unit uses a detachable 21-point terminal block with M3 screw terminals for external connections. This design simplifies wiring and maintenance procedures in industrial control cabinets. ([turn0search12])
The module provides isolation between PLC signals and I/O signals through photocoupler technology, helping improve system stability and reduce electrical interference. ([turn0search0])
The main function of an analog output unit is to transform digital values generated by the PLC into proportional analog electrical signals.
During operation, the PLC CPU calculates control values according to the user program. These digital values are transferred to the CS1W-DA041 through the PLC internal bus. The module then performs digital-to-analog conversion and generates corresponding voltage or current output signals.
For example, a PLC program may calculate a motor speed reference value and send the data to the analog output module. The CS1W-DA041 converts this value into a 0 to 10 V or 4 to 20 mA signal, which can then control a variable frequency drive or industrial actuator.
This conversion process allows PLC systems to control continuous industrial processes with accurate and adjustable output signals.

The OMRON SYSMAC CS series is designed for advanced industrial automation applications requiring flexible expansion and reliable control performance.
CS1W-DA041 operates as a special I/O unit within the CS system architecture. It exchanges data with the CPU unit through allocated special I/O memory areas and internal communication functions. ([turn0search0])
The PLC CPU sends output setting data to the analog output unit, while the module converts these values into physical analog signals. The system can also monitor alarm information and output status through PLC communication functions.
